  <title>Taiwan shares sink after TSMC warning</title>
  <description>Taiwan shares fell sharply Tuesday, weighed down by a profit warning from industry bellwether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Co. The weighted price index of the Taiwan Stock Exchange declined 161.45 points, or 3.57 percent, to close at 4,356.98.</description>

  <title>Taiwan chip-maker TSMC lowers sales forecast</title>
  <description>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Co., the world's largest chip contractor, lowered its fourth quarter sales forecast by 8.6 percent, as the global economic slowdown continued to cut demand for wafers.</description>

  <title>Philips profits down despite good sales</title>
  <description>Royal Philips Electronics NV said Monday its second quarter profits fell by more than half, despite resilient sales in a battered global economy. The world's largest maker of lighting said its net income was euro720 million (US$1.14 billion), down from euro1.57 billion in the same quarter last year.</description>
